What you need to know about the Montreal Tech Scene
With roots dating back to 1642, Montreal is often recognized for its French-inspired architecture and cobblestone streets lined with traditional shops and cafés. But what truly sets the city apart is how it blends its rich tradition with a modern edge, reflected in its evolving skyline and fast-growing tech industry. According to economic promotion agency Montréal International, the city ranks among the top in North America to invest in artificial intelligence, making it le spot idéal for job seekers who want the best of both worlds.
Key Facts About Montreal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 255,000+ (2024, Tourisme Montréal)
- Major Tech Employers: SAP, Google, Microsoft, Cisco
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, machine learning, cybersecurity, cloud computing, web development
- Funding Landscape: $1.47 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(BetaKit)
- Notable Investors: CIBC Innovation Banking, BDC Capital, Investissement Québec, Fonds de solidarité FTQ
- Research Centers and Universities: McGill University, Université de Montréal, Concordia University, Mila Quebec, ÉTS Montréal
